Hacker News new | ask | show | jobs
by 998244353 529 days ago
My team uses Matrix and I must say I'm not satisfied. There are messages that I get a notification for every time I open the app, and "mark as read" buttons that do nothing, especially if you use threads. This is something that has supposedly been fixed many times, but it's one of these persistent issues that keep coming back.

Also, as far as I can tell, there is no real diversity in clients even though Matrix is in principle an open protocol. Everything is either Element or a fork of it, or at least is built on matrix-react-sdk, which makes them all effectively the same.

3 comments

Something isn’t right here; thread notif problems should have been solved a year or so ago.

And most apps are not element forks - eg FluffyChat, Nheko, Cinny are all great fully featured apps and separate codebases. The only Element fork i can think of is SchildiChat. Meanwhile matrix-react-sdk doesn’t even exist any more.

Are you on a stale build for some reason?

> FluffyChat, Nheko, Cinny are all great fully featured apps and separate codebases

Ok, I was mistaken about everything being an Element fork.

To move the goalposts slightly though --- do any of these apps properly support threads (i.e. messages in threads show up in and only in separate views)?

Afaik Element Web (and the legacy Element mobile apps) are the only ones which have done threads so far, perhaps because the notif problems you mentioned put off the others. These have been fixed now, but others (even Element X) have yet to catch up.
Correct notifications are essential for a messaging app/service.

If people hit those bugs, I hope some of them have the time to speak up in the Matrix channel for that app/platform or find/create/bump the Github issue for it. While Matrix needs continued love, its ecosystem seems like a great protocol & app to keep supporting with feedback.

Messaging apps are hard to get all perfect (even some major ones, not naming names), and what Matrix accomplishes is pretty impressive; I hope Matrix & Element will continue to mature. (For hope, the first iPhone was pretty limited and easy to dis, but look at it now.)

I am having many "Waiting for this message", usually from the same users, and I never get them... I have no idea why this happens to me.